在不断得到SQLite错误后使用SQLite添加第二个表的方法如下:
- 确保SQLite数据库连接正常:在使用SQLite之前,首先要确保数据库连接正常。可以使用SQLite的API或者命令行工具连接到数据库。
- 检查错误信息:当得到SQLite错误时,首先要检查错误信息,了解错误的具体原因。错误信息通常会提供有关错误类型、错误代码和错误描述的详细信息。
- 修复错误:根据错误信息,采取相应的措施来修复错误。以下是一些常见的SQLite错误和对应的解决方法:
- 表已存在错误:如果错误提示表已存在,可以使用CREATE TABLE IF NOT EXISTS语句来创建表。这样,如果表已存在,SQLite将忽略该操作而不会报错。
- 数据库锁定错误:如果错误提示数据库已被锁定,可能是由于其他进程或线程正在访问数据库。可以等待一段时间后再尝试操作,或者检查是否有其他进程或线程正在使用数据库。
- 数据类型不匹配错误:如果错误提示数据类型不匹配,可能是由于尝试将不兼容的数据类型插入到表中。确保插入的数据类型与表定义的数据类型相匹配。
- 创建第二个表:修复错误后,可以使用CREATE TABLE语句创建第二个表。确保表的结构和字段定义与需求相符。
- 示例代码:
- 示例代码:
- 在上述示例中,创建了一个名为table2的表,包含id、name和age三个字段。
- 验证表是否创建成功:可以使用SQLite的API或者命令行工具执行查询语句来验证第二个表是否成功创建。
- 示例代码:
- 示例代码:
- 如果查询结果中包含table2,则表示第二个表创建成功。
总结:在不断得到SQLite错误后使用SQLite添加第二个表,需要先检查错误信息,修复错误,然后使用CREATE TABLE语句创建第二个表,并验证表是否成功创建。请注意,以上是一般的步骤和解决方法,具体情况可能因实际需求和错误类型而有所不同。